Innovative Textile Technology Enhances Thermal Signature Management for Military Protection

February 14th, 2024

Adlington, United Kingdom: Military fabrics manufacturer Carrington Textiles reveals a cutting-edge technology for the defence market called Stealth, designed to revolutionise thermal signature management via a highly conductive textile technology for superior thermal shielding in the battlefield.

Stealth is engineered with patented fabric technology that manages dynamic energy waves for mission critical security and protection, mitigating the thermal signature of a soldier from sensors used in the modern battlefield.

Stealth, created in collaboration with advanced materials company Noble Biomaterials, delivers broad-spectrum SWIR/MWIR/LWIR thermal signature management in a lightweight, durable fabric.

Stealth utilises Noble’s CIRCUITEX® SIGMA technology, which is designed to mitigate thermal detection in military environments.

Paul Farrell, Carrington Textiles Sales Director says: “Initial feedback from wearer trials of this pioneering concept in military field training exercises and in camp observation, concluded that with Stealth the thermal signature of a soldier was mitigated completely at different distances, with the material being near indistinguishable from the surrounding terrain, regardless of viewing angles.”

Noble Biomaterials’ Chief Commercial Officer, Joel Furey, adds: “Our patented CIRCUITEX technology is designed to protect soldiers and equipment from detection by advanced sensors. We are proud to provide allied war fighters an operational advantage in combat situations.”

GPS-Denied Environment Technologies from OKSI

February 14th, 2024

The modern-day battlefield deploys platforms and systems that are heavily reliant on GPS signal. The proliferation of electronic warfare and GPS jamming in today’s conflicts create complexity, disrupting commonly used tactics and rending certain systems and munitions inoperable.

GPS-denied environments are one of our military’s most pressing technical topics, as DoD prioritizes the pursuit of battlefield solutions. From ground soldier situational awareness to UAS and loitering munitions, GPS has been a pillar for carrying out successful missions.

OKSI’s OMNISCIENCE Ecosystem of navigation and targeting algorithms is an integration-ready software stack for UAS/UAVs. We can provide visual-based navigation that delivers absolute position updates, RF-denied autonomous mission capability, and Cat I/II target geo-locating within GPS-denied environments. OKSI is experts in computer-vision and AI, with a proud and rich history in aerial platforms, aerial munitions, and EO/IR sensors and seekers.

Blue Force Gear Limited Edition – VCAS Tiger Stripe Sling

February 14th, 2024

Introducing the Limited Edition VCAS GTS Sling – a fusion of a historical camo pattern with an iconic weapon sling design. This exclusive two-point, quick-adjustment sling in GTS (Green Tiger Stripe) pattern is brought to you by TFBTV host, James Reeves, and Blue Force Gear. “Tiger Stripe is a functional and interesting pattern, which also happens to be timeless.”, stated Reeves, while attending SHOT Show 2024. “…aesthetically pleasing camo in spite of the fact that it was never formally adopted by the US military.”

Reeves also adds a dose of history here, “…It was so effective that military advisors and special operations units in Vietnam, sourced the pattern locally and unofficially adopted it themselves.” Talk about resourcefulness.

“In that way, the pattern is itself an homage to ingenuity and improvisation. When I approached BFG about making the Vickers sling in the pattern, it was because the origins of Tiger Stripe are in alignment with BFG’s philosophy- Always Better. Plus, I selfishly wanted the best sling in the world, in one of the best camo patterns ever devised.” -James Reeves, TFBTV.

Reptilia’s Cutting-Edge Products Now Assigned NATO Stock Numbers, Facilitating Global Accessibility

February 14th, 2024

[Hillsborough, NC,] – Reptilia, a leading innovator in advanced tactical equipment, proudly announces the assignment of NATO Stock Numbers (NSNs) to several of its flagship products, a significant step towards enhanced global accessibility and recognition within the defense industry.


Knights Armament KS-1 Rifle with Reptilia products with NATO Stock Numbers for UK MOD contract.

The allocation of NATO Stock Numbers to Reptilia’s products signifies the products’ compliance with NATO standards, streamlining procurement processes for military forces within NATO member countries and allied nations. This development underscores Reptilia’s commitment to providing top-tier, standardized equipment to military and defense entities worldwide.

Reptilia’s President, Eric Burt expressed enthusiasm, stating, “While we have been Receiving NATO Stock Numbers for over 5 years now, with our first being assigned in August of 2018, we are pleased to see more of our products being issued NSNs as it is a testament to our dedication to provide product solutions for those going into harm’s way to fight the good fight. These most recent NSNs being assigned to our products allows us to better serve more military units and government agencies, ensuring they have access to our mission driven equipment that meets rigorous international standards.”

A complete list of the products that have been assigned NATO Stock Numbers can be found at reptiliacorp.com/nsn

AUS Mounting System: Renowned for its modularity, the AUS Mounting System provides the user the flexibility to customize their individual set-up for their specific requirements.

Recc-e Stock: Recognized for its light weight and adjustable length of pull with constant cheek weld, this stock is perfect for any AR-10 or AR15 rifle set up.

Torch Flashlight Mount: Known for its sleek, low profile, strength and durability, the Torch replaces the flashlight body of most common flashlights to mount directly to a rifle rail via M-LOK hardware.

Socket Mount: Esteemed for its low profile and sleek QD attachment point, the Socket attaches via M-LOK and changes the angle that the QD sling attachment point connects to the rail.

High Speed Gear Launches Innovative SF Wrap Pads Redefining Comfort and Versatility in Tactical Gear

February 13th, 2024

SWANSBORO, N.C. – February 13th, 2024 – High Speed Gear®, manufacturer of the official magazine pouch of the Marine Corps, the TACO®- proudly unveils its latest innovation, the SF Wrap Pads. HSG® is setting a new standard in user comfort and adaptability within the tactical gear industry. Featuring G-Form’s patented SmartFlex™ Non-Newtonian impact additive technology, these revolutionary pads are meticulously designed to mitigate shock, effectively reducing fatigue by dampening the transfer of energy to the end user.

The HSG SF Wrap Pads showcase a versatile design, allowing for a wide range of configurations to meet various support needs. One of the distinctive advantages of the SF Wrap Pads is their compatibility with most plate carrier shoulder straps, belts, and weapon slings, significantly improving user comfort across multiple tactical gear components. The material’s adaptable nature allows customization by trimming with scissors to achieve a personalized fit. Pair the SF Wrap Pads with products from High Speed Gear like the Apex™ Sling, Apex™ ER Sling, Core Plate Carrier, Operator Belt, etc.  

Key Features of the HSG SF Wrap Pads:

SmartFlex™ Non-Newtonian Impact Additive: Reduces fatigue by attenuating shock and energy transfer.

Versatile Design: Accommodates various configurations to meet diverse support requirements.

Compatible with Various Gear Components: Fits most plate carrier shoulder straps, belts, and weapon slings.

Customizable Fit: Material can be trimmed for personalized adjustments.

Accommodates Straps up to 2.5 Inches Wide: Ensures versatility across different gear sizes.

Water-Resistant Closed-Cell Material: Does not absorb water, maintaining durability and reliability in various environments.

Proudly Made in the USA; Berry Amendment Compliant: Ensures high-quality and compliance standards.

“Using SmartFlex™, we were able to reduce the amount of transmitted force to the wearer by 76% compared to standard EVA foam and HSGI’s legacy pads,” shared Shawn Connor, VP of Strategic Partnerships for G-Form. Together, G-Form and HSG designed a solution compatible with Shoulders, Crew Served Weapons slings, backpacks, plate carriers, belts, Cable management and more.”

“Conventional load carriage padding options have been limiting comfort for users for decades. They’ve been dealing with impact, fatigue, and discomfort and we knew this had to change,” said Dave Jackson, Director of Government Sales at High Speed Gear Products Group. “High Speed Gear has developed the game-changing, SF Wrap Pads with the use of technology from G-Form that brings users a thin, lightweight, comfortable, impact absorbing system.”
